Wales Women lose injured back-row Catrina Nicholas

Wales Women's flanker Catrina Nicholas has been ruled out of the World Cup by a knee injury suffered in Tuesday's 15-10 defeat by South Africa.

Nicholas, 27, ruptured the anterior cruciate ligament in her right knee at Surrey Sports Park, where they also lost 26-12 to Australia on Friday.

Uwic's Vici Owens comes in as Nicholas faces up to nine months rehabilitation.

"It's a bitter blow to lose someone of Cat's experience," said head coach Jason Lewis.

"She is an influential member of the side and a key component of our pack.

"She's been playing really well so it's obviously a big blow lose such a key player."

Wales face New Zealand on Saturday in their final Pool A game, then enter two-rounds of play-offs to determine their overall ranking.

However, Wales are also without prop Jenny Davies until finals day on Sunday, 5 September after she was found guilty of stamping against the Wallaroos and banned for three games.
